In many parts of the world, including the United States, women are vastly underrepresented in technology fields. Sometimes the gender imbalance begins in early schooling; other times the issue doesn't become acute until university or graduate school and into the workforce. Professor Widom brings a unique perspective as a woman who has studied and worked in the U.S. technology sector for over 30 years, including both industry and academia, raising a family along the way!

A Roundtable Discussion

Professor Widom facilitates an informal 1-2 hour roundtable discussion. Both men and women are welcome at the sessions, although in some cases an all-woman format leads to a more open and productive discussion.

Topics may include (but are not limited to): societal and family expectations; gender stereotypes and unconscious bias; different learning and working styles; imposter syndrome; benefits of diverse teams; role models and mentorship; reverse discrimination and its consequences; pregnancy and young children; balancing career and family.
